Melannurca Campana

Also known as: Annurca, Mela Annurca

Melannurca Campana is a PGI registered under file number PGI-IT-0193, granted EU protection on 7 June 2005. It covers fresh Annurca apples, including the variety 'Rossa del Sud', produced in Campania and ripened on ground beds known as melai. The designation is administered by IS.ME.CERT. and labelled with a stylised apple logo against a white background.

Tasting notes

Campanian apple "Annurca" — small reddish bicolor fruit, distinctive low-tree variety, traditional sun-ripening on straw beds ("melai"). Crisp white flesh, intensely fragrant, sweet-acid balanced flavor with wine-like notes.

HoReCa use

The specification provides for processed and derived products made exclusively from Melannurca Campana PGI fruit, provided the weight relationship between the protected fruit used and the derived product is stated on packaging.
